If you love to camp or prefer to ‘glamp’, we’ve got you covered in the great outdoors. Enjoy long and level full hook-up RV sites or log cabins with air conditioning, private baths and linens provided, heated pool, Camp K9, video game room, and Saturday activities for all ages between Memorial Day and Labor Day. Just off US Highway 20, the Cooperstown KOA Journey is perfect for easy in / easy out, even for 45' motor coaches. 20-minutes to the Baseball Hall of Fame, or 25 to the Dreams Park to watch your little leaguer shine, this KOA is a picturesque pet-friendly place in the foothills of the Adirondacks. Visit local museums, shops, wineries, and breweries. Otsego and Canadarago lakes are a quick car ride away for championship fishing and boating. Hike nearby trails with hidden waterfalls or views of Otsego lake, or attend the nearby Glimmerglass Festival for theater and opera in July and August. Enjoy the Fall's changing colors and area festivals and events. Whether you camp in a tent, RV, or deluxe lodging at the Cooperstown KOA Journey, we make sure you're comfortable when you return to your campsite after each day's adventure.

So peaceful and quiet being located out in the country surrounded by farm fields. Nice distance between campsites. We have a 42’ fifthwheel and had no issues in maneuvering around campground and our pull-through site was nice and level. Pleasant staff, nice store, nice pool and playground. Would most definitely stay here again. Definitely big rig friendly! And plenty of tall trees and nice shade around the campsites which all have nice lawn space too. We loved our setting.

We stayed here for a few days while we visited the Baseball HOF. We stayed in spot #14. This was a great spot. Bottom of hill and looked out over cornfield. Lots of space around us. Staff was excellent. Site not too level. Had to block pull down steps, at max. Still had a gap. did not have anything. Male staff, real friendly helped with cement blocks from barn area, that helped a lot. Site needs to be leveled & sideways a little bit. Peggy at office was great pleasure to deal with. WIFI/streaming was great. No over the air TV signals. 1 food market in area. Wal-mart 30 mins away. We would stay here again. Very quiet at night.
